Mr. Mritunjay Kumar Nirala, APP 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E PARTHA SARTHY ORAL ORDER 25-01-2022 Heard learned counsel for the parties through video conferencing.
The petitioner has preferred this application for grant of regular bail in a case registered under section 392 of the Indian Penal Code.
As per the prosecution case, four accused persons dispossessed the informant of his motorcycle and mobile phone etc.
It is submitted by learned counsel for the petitioner that the F.I.R. was registered against four unknown. The name of the petitioner transpired in the confessional statement of coaccused Yuvraj made before the Police. Even as per the said confessional statement the accused Saurabh and Raja are said to have looted the motorcycle and given it to the petitioner for
Patna High Court CR. MISC. No.44436 of 2021(2) dt.25-01-2022 2/2 disposing of the same. The allegations against this petitioner are false. He is in custody since 17.5.2021 and has no criminal antecedent. Chargesheet has been submitted in the case. Heard learned A.P.P. for the State.
Having heard learned counsel for the parties and taking into consideration the facts of the case together with the petitioner not having any criminal antecedent and having remained in custody for over 8 months, the Court directs the petitioner to be enlarged on bail in connection with Bajpatti P.S. Case no. 100 of 2021 on furnishing bail bond of Rs.10,000/ (Rupees Ten Th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of the learned Sub Divisional Judicial Magistrate, Pupri at Sitamarhi.
